Jill, Dave, Ed, Chris, Suzanne will take the optional hiking/nature tour in Northern Hot Springs Park (Bei Wenquan Gongyuan) area, 55 km north-east of the city, overlooking the Jialing River, the Bei Wenquan (Northern Hot Springs) are in a large park that is the site of a 5th century Buddhist temple. The springs have an Olympic-size swimming pool where you can bathe to an audience. There are also private rooms with big hot baths. Water temperature averages around 32C (89.6F). Swimsuits in red that symbolizes happiness can be rent here.
